Spin reversal magnetic transistion in (Fe0.85Nd0.15)0.6B0.4 nanoparticles

Resumen:
We have synthesised and magnetically characterised (Fe0.85Nd 0.15)0.6B0.40 amorphous nanoparticles (»7 nm). The (Fe0.85Nd 0.15)0.6B0.40 alloy, very well known because its technological applications, shows several anomalies which consist  in an evident reduction of the saturation magnetisation and coercive field for this particular sample compared to its neighbouring compositions. We studied both dispersed and powder samples, the dispersed one (in a non-magnetic matrix) let us study the intrinsic magnetic order inside the nanoparticle, whereas the in the powder one the particles interact among them and the internal order is somehow frustrated. The observed anomalies seem to vanish for temperatures higher than RT and are present in dispersed and powder samples. Coercive field follows the magnetic moment tendency confirming that the anysotropy is mainly due to the shape of the particles. We associate this behaviour with a spin reversal inside the particle for this composition which tends to reduce the magnetic moment of the particles, leading to the observed decreasing of saturation magnetisation and coercive field relative to the values of the neighbouring compositions.
